Passmark

Passmark CPU Mark is a widespread benchmark, consisting of 8 different types of workload, including integer and floating point math, extended instructions, compression, encryption and physics calculation. There is also one separate single-threaded scenario measuring single-core performance.

Benchmark coverage: 68%

A10-9700 3548
+2160%
Atom N280 157

A10-9700 outperforms Atom N280 by 2160% in Passmark.
